2. high will result in excessively rapid and noisy operation with a loss in performance and eventually shortened pump life The hose assemblies deliver natural gas to the non wetted portions of the pump and care should be taken that they are neither crimped nor cut INSTALLATION PROCEDURES Position the pump as close as possible to the source of the liquid to be pumped Avoid long or undersize suction lines and use the minimum number of fittings For permanent installation involving rigid piping install short flexible sections of hose between the pump and piping This reduces strains and permits easier removal of the pump for service when required Important The pump must be installed on a flat level surface Use shims as neccessary NATURAL GAS SUPPLY Do not connect the unit to a natural gas supply in excess of 125 PSI 8 61 bars Install a shutoff valve in the gas supply line to permit removal of the unit for servicing When connecting a gas supply of rigid piping mount a section of flexible line to the pump to eliminate piping strain In permanent installations a gas filter is recommended FREEZING OR ICING OF EXHAUST Icing of the gas exhaust can occur under certain conditions of temperature and humidity on compressed gas power equipment Icing is more likely to occur at high discharge pressures MAINTENANCE AFTER USE When the pump is used for materials that tend to settle out or transform from liquid to solid form care must

WARREN RUPP FLUID amp METERING SANDPIPER A WARREN RUPP INC BRAND PRINCIPLE OF OPERATION This pump is a 2 1 pressure ratio single acting pump powered by compressed natural gas The 2 1 ratio is achieved by simultaneously applying gas pressure over a single end of each of two pistons connected in series by a shaft The two pressurized ends are those most distant from the pumped fluid with the force from the gas pressure exerted in the direction of the pumped fluid The combined force is transferred through to the single end of the piston nearer to the pumped fluid the single piston end having an area equal to one half that of the two gas ends and then through a fluid cell to a single pumping diaphragm On this single acting pump the suction stroke is independent of all discharge conditions and requires less gas pressure than the discharge stroke The suc tion stroke is accomplished through a natural gas regulator which pressur izes the piston area in the rear cylinder adjacent to the intermediate bracket while simultaneously exhausting the other two piston areas one in the front cylinder adjacent to the intermediate bracket and the other behind the rear cylinder piston adjacent to the cap end OPERATION The regulator is factory preset to 30 psi After the pump is installed and in operation the operator should raise or lower the setting until maximum performance is determined by trial and error A setting which is too

14. lve sleeve and spool set is located in the valve body mounted on the pump with four hex head capscrews The valve body assembly is removed from the pump by removing these four hex head capscrews With the valve body assembly off the pump access to the sleeve and spool set is made by removing four hex head capscrews each end on the end caps of the valve body assembly With the end caps removed slide the spool back and forth in the sleeve The spool is closely sized to the sleeve and must move freely to allow for proper pump operation An accumulation of oil dirt or other contaminants from the pump s gas sup ply or from a failed diaphragm may prevent the spool from moving freely This can cause the spool to stick in a position that prevents the pump from operating If this is the case the sleeve and spool set should be removed from the valve body for cleaning and further inspection Remove the spool from the sleeve Using an arbor press or bench vise with an improvised mandrel press the sleeve from the valve body Take care not to damage the sleeve At this point inspect the o rings on the sleeve for nicks tears or abrasions Damage of this sort could happen during assembly or servicing A sheared or cut o ring can allow the pump s compressed gas supply to leak or bypass within the valve assembly causing the pump to leak compressed gas from the pump exhaust or not cycle properly This is most noticeable at pump dead head or high discharge
15. nces of fluid If the diaphragm is PTFE use 2800 ml 95 fluid ounces Tiltthe pump to evacuate air pockets from the fluid chamber A box wrench can be used to flex the diaphragm and purge air from the fluid chamber Fill the chamber to the top of the fill hole and re insert the pipe plug using thread compound If the glycol cell fluid is not compatible with the pumped product or would form a potentially dangerous mixture if the diaphragm ruptured consult the factory before choosing an alternative fluid CYLINDER PISTON SERVICING The driver fluid must be drained see above to service the cylinder piston The piston seals are different on the natural gas side versus the driver fluid side Typically the fluid side will require replacement before the gas side Remove the nuts and washers that secure the gas side piston cap and inner fluid chamber to the inter mediate bracket The cylinders may now be removed Inspect the cylinder wall carefully Scratches can cause driver fluid to leak to the gas side of the pump which can find its way to the exhaust muffler Scratches on the gas cylinder will cause too much gas to leak when on pressure stroke The locknuts holding the cylinder to the rod can now be removed Carefully inspect the piston for scratches burrs and wear especially if the piston seals are worn The piston seals can now be inspected or replaced NATURAL GAS SIDE The gas side piston has a T Seal If the seal is worn showing flat areas
